Group Blasts Omodara Over Comments

LOKOJA – A social Cultural group under the aegis of “Kogi West Concerned Group” has warned the State Security Adviser, retired Commander Jerry Omodara, to refrain from his unguarded comments against the zone and rather redirect his energies toward fighting insecurity plaguing the state.

The Spokesperson of the Concerned group, Professor Daniel Bonire gave the warning in reaction to the comments made by Commander Omodara rtd on the sideline at a one-day workshop for women with the theme “Building Trust for a Renewed Hope” organized by his office in collaboration with Kogi Women Empowerment Coalition (KWEC) held on Tuesday in Lokoja.

The spokesperson stated that the era of trading the interest of the entire zone for crumbs was long gone,adding that the people of Kogi west deserve fairness, justice and equity in the political equation of kogi state.

The Concerned Group noted that the remarks by Senator Sunday Karimi for the rotation of kogi Governorship to the zone was an affirmation of an idea whose time has come and as such Omodara should tread with caution in order not to incur the wrath of the people.

The Concerned group lamented that rather than justify the huge financial allocation to him to fight insecurity in the state, Omodara chose to defend his selfish and personal interest against the will of the people.

The Concerned group described Sen. Karimi as a focused, courageous and unblemished senator who is ready to give his all for the emancipation of his people, no matter whose ox is gored.

Prof. Bonire cautioned the Security Adviser to come to terms with the statement made by Sen. Karimi which is in tandem with the will and wishes of the people , except people in the mould of Omodara who draws their livelihoods from the state government that would find fault with his opinion.

He likened those complaining of the statement as “happy slaves” in the present governance scheme in Kogi State who have been in office for over a decade without impacting the lives of their people.

He said: “Our people know them. They have sold their souls to the devil.They are content with being perpetuated in office, buying houses in Abuja, without caring for the wellbeing and future of the disenfranchised people of Kogi West.”

The Concerned Group wondered how the State Security Adviser will forget in a hurry his words of Commendation during the Inauguration of the Multi-million Naira Forward Operations Base FOB built by Sen. Karimi and urged him to come to terms with reality as 2027 and Kogi West’s desire which is to take a shot at Lugard House, after 34 years of State Creation .

He warned him and his co travellers to desist from comments and actions that will derail the collective aspirations of the people as they would be viewed as enemies of the agitation for PowerShift to the west senatorial district.

While pointing out that the people of Kogi West are appreciative and satisfied with the quality representation and accomplishment of Sen. Karimi in the Senate , would not hesitate to designate Omodara and his cohort as persons of particular concern to the zone.
